How to conjugate exteriorizar in Subjunctive Past Perfect in Spanish

exteriorizar
to exteriorize, to express openly
regular verb

Exteriorizar means to express or reveal feelings, ideas, or thoughts openly and clearly. It is often used in contexts related to emotional or mental expression.

How to conjugate exteriorizar in Subjunctive Past Perfect

El Pretérito Pluscuamperfecto de Subjuntivo - used to speak about hypothetical situations in the past

Subjunctive Past Perfect Conjugations

PronounConjugation
Yo
hubiera exteriorizado
hubieras exteriorizado
Él / Ella / Usted
hubiera exteriorizado
Nosotros / Nosotras
hubiéramos exteriorizado
Vosotros / Vosotras
hubierais exteriorizado
Ellos / Ellas / Ustedes
hubieran exteriorizado

Examples of exteriorizar in Subjunctive Past Perfect

Yo
Esperaba que hubiera exteriorizado sus sentimientos.
I hoped he had expressed his feelings.
No creía que hubieras exteriorizado la verdad.
I didn't think you had revealed the truth.
Él / Ella / Usted
Ella pensaba que él hubiera exteriorizado sus ideas.
She thought he had expressed his ideas.
Nosotros / Nosotras
Si hubiéramos exteriorizado nuestras opiniones, habría sido mejor.
If we had expressed our opinions, it would have been better.
Vosotros / Vosotras
Me sorprendió que no hubierais exteriorizado vuestras dudas.
I was surprised that you hadn't expressed your doubts.
Ellos / Ellas / Ustedes
No creían que ellos hubieran exteriorizado sus miedos.
They didn't believe they had expressed their fears.
